The Canson 'C à Grain' A3 Drawing & Sketching Paper Pad features 30 sheets of 224gsm fine grain, natural white paper designed for professional artists. Its durable, lint-resistant surface withstands repeated blending and rubbing, while the large A3 size offers ample space for detailed work. Perfect for pigment and blending stump techniques, this pad combines premium quality with a warm, inviting tone to enhance every creation.

This paper will likely produce your finest pencil works of art - highly recommended.
For those of you who love pencil drawing, Canson 'C' is a wonderfully prepared paper formula, in that it will respond well to the use of an eraser, repeatedly, without disintegrating. My style of drawing results in a B&W photo appearance. This calls for extensive use of blending stumps and eraser to achieve infinite gradations. The paper is tough and durable and will suffer much abuse. This being the case, it is highly recommended for those of us who are beginners, or very young and aggressive when using the tools of the trade. In addition to the above, although not sold as being suitable for water colour, it will accept it without falling apart. With just moderate skill, this paper will prove one of the easiest on which to produce a good deal of fruit for your labour. I'm an illustrator and this is my favourite paper by far. It takes the multiple layers of ink and pencil that I throw at it without degrading/going mushy, the colour is a good non-bright white (not too yellow), and it's relatively smooth - in fact I often use the wrong side as I don't like too much texture.

Good hefty paper.
I usually work with A2 or A1 paper and gouache, sometimes airbrush. At 224 gsm this paper in robust enough not to "pucker", when wet and is good quality. It has a fine grain, but not enough to be a problem, even when air brushing, in fact it probably helps the paint stick on. What else could you ask for.
